機房收費系統——報表(1)
報表對我來說確實是個新東西。花了好長時間才對報表有了基本的瞭解。首先,VB中有一個報表的控制元件Grid++Report Engine5.0TypeLibrary,其次,報表的製作是通過“Grid++Report報表設計器”這個軟體製作,最後,這是報表,vb與sql之間的互動。
一、報表製作步驟
- 下載:
我估摸是我下載太舊了,當我下載4.5版本的時候還要自己註冊,結果後來vb中老顯示未安裝報表的錯誤資訊。當我安裝5.0以上的版本基本就沒有這樣的問題。
- 製作:
- 首先點選插入,選擇頁首,頁尾,明細網格,報表頭和報表尾。(我之前忘了報表頭和報表尾,結果顯示的內容只有表格。)文字用靜態文字框就可以。
- 插入
- 開始與sql相連線。點選3出現“設定資料庫連線串與查詢SQL——明細網格”可以把機房收費系統中connectstring裡面的內容直接複製貼上進去。然後填寫查詢sql。然後點選編輯——根據明細查詢sql生成欄位和根據欄位生成表格列。
- 修改標題行。可以直接雙擊標題行下面的內容直接修改。
- 最後我們就可以直接儲存。
- 製作小結:設計報表階段主要涉及的是報表與sql互動。